India’s startup ecosystem is experiencing unprecedented growth, driven by innovation, increased funding, and a supportive environment. Bengaluru, Delhi-NCR, and Mumbai have emerged as key hubs in this vibrant landscape. In May 2024 alone, Indian startups raised an impressive $1.3 billion, with early-stage funding particularly active across sectors such as e-commerce, fintech, and greentech.
In this thriving environment, Conquest, BITS Pilani’s flagship student-run startup accelerator, is showcasing a promising cohort of twenty-seven startups from its 20th batch.
